SECURITY CONTROLS
The topics below have been verified by the product team. Technical detail and related documents for each row are shared in the technical file.
| Topic | Status | Scope |
|---|---|---|
| Device identity and commissioning | Verified | Every device carries a unique identity number created once during production. |
| Mutual authentication | Verified | The device and the server authenticate each other on first connection. |
| Communication encryption | Verified | Every communication is encrypted with AES-128. |
| Key management | Verified | Each device uses its own AES-128 key; keys are managed through İnodya's infrastructure. |
| Firmware integrity | Verified | The firmware package is cryptographically signed and encrypted, and anti-rollback protection is active. Thanks to the dual-bank layout, an interrupted update leaves the device booting the previous version. |
| Command authorisation | Verified | Valve commands can be issued by the utility or by an authorised customer; when the utility withdraws that permission, the customer can no longer issue commands. The command and its issuer are recorded on the IWS Platform. |
| Logging and audit trail | Verified | The device records all of its actions in its own memory: approximately 12,000 hourly, 1,200 daily and 200 monthly records, plus 4,000 event records. Logs can be retrieved over NB-IoT or on site via BConnect. |
This table reflects the product team's verification work. The encryption mode, key management detail and certification scope are shared per project together with the technical file.

REGULATORY CONTEXT
The following is informational and does not constitute a declaration that the product conforms to these frameworks.
Cybersecurity requirements for internet-connected radio equipment have applied since 1 August 2025. EN 18031-1:2024 has been published as a harmonised standard, with restrictions.
Regulation (EU) 2024/2847 requires secure design, vulnerability handling, security updates and disclosure of the support period. General application starts 11 December 2027; reporting obligations start 11 September 2026.
Drinking water suppliers and distributors are listed among sectors of high criticality. This means supply chain security, incident management and update capability will be assessed more strictly.
Detailed consumption data can constitute personal data revealing household behaviour. Data minimisation, retention period, access rights, audit trail and notification must be part of the design.
